Day 3 Bay of Islands
This morning head north, driving along the picturesque Hibiscus Coast to Matakohe where you will tour the fascinating Kauri Pioneer Museum. Learn about the history of the kauri tree before continuing to the Waipoua Forest. Continue to Omapere and your accommodation on the shores of Hokianga Harbour. Tonight enjoy your delicious dinner on the beach and be entertained by local Maori musicians.

Day 7 Rotorua
This morning journey south to Matamata and visit Longlands Homestead, a working dairy farm for a guided tour followed by a home cooked roast lamb lunch. Afterwards visit Whakarewarewa Village for a guided tour. See the Pohutu Geyser which shoots boiling water up to 30 metres into the air.

Day 19 Lake Tekapo - Christchurch
This morning see the Church of the Good Shepherd, situated on the lakes edge. This tiny church was built in 1935 from locally gathered stone and oak. Continue to Christchurch and enjoy a city sights tour on arrival. A tour highlight is tonight’s dinner. Begin aboard the historic Christchurch tram for drinks and canapés, then continue to an intimate local restaurant for a private farewell dinner.
